Job overview

30 hours per week, term time + 5 inset days

Monday to Friday, 08:25 - 15:25

We are seeking to appoint a dedicated, highly effective, Teaching Assistant - Learning Support to join The Highfield School. 

As a Teaching Assistant, you will be required to support a range of students across the curriculum. You will also be required to carry out a range of duties (including some personal care needs) that enable students with a range of special educational needs to fully access standard and differentiated curriculum activities.

The successful candidate will benefit from:

  • An inclusive
  • A committed and dedicated staffing team
  • A well-resourced school
  • A commitment to Continuing Professional Development (HLTA qualification)

Experience is desirable but is not essential as bespoke training will be provided.
